NICOLAAS CAPOCCI (in Urgel also Nicolau Capoci)

Born:
Deceased: July 26, 1368

Bishop of Utrecht, 1341-1342
Bishop of Urgell, 1348-1351
Cardinal 1350
Cardinal-Bishop of Frascati, 1361-1368

Arms (crest) of Nicolaas Capocci
Official blazon
English blazon wanted

Origin/meaning

These are the arms of the diocese with the arms of the Capocci family as an inescutcheon.
